What is the purpose of printable letter W tracing worksheets in preschool?

Printable letter W tracing worksheets in preschool serve the purpose of helping children learn and practice writing the letter W. By tracing the letter and practice writing it, children improve their fine motor skills, hand-eye coordination, and familiarity with letter formation. These worksheets also help develop letter recognition, phonics awareness, and pre-writing skills, laying a foundation for future reading and writing abilities.

How do printable letter W tracing worksheets help children learn to write?

Printable letter W tracing worksheets help children learn to write by providing a guided practice for forming the letter W. By tracing the letter multiple times, children develop muscle memory and hand-eye coordination necessary for writing. Additionally, the worksheets help children understand the correct letter formation and improve their pencil grip. This repetitive practice reinforces letter recognition and facilitates the transition to independent writing, ultimately enhancing their handwriting skills.

What skills do children develop while tracing letter W on these worksheets?

While tracing the letter W on worksheets, children develop fine motor skills by practicing hand-eye coordination and control. Additionally, they enhance their hand strength and grip as they hold writing tools and maneuver them to trace the letter accurately. They also improve their letter recognition and understanding of letter formation, which are essential skills for early literacy development.

Are there different variations or levels of difficulty available for printable letter W tracing worksheets?

Yes, there are different variations and levels of difficulty available for printable letter W tracing worksheets. You can find simple worksheets with large, easy-to-trace letters for beginners, as well as more complex worksheets that include words or sentences involving the letter W for advanced tracing practice. Additionally, some worksheets may incorporate activities such as tracing paths to follow or tracing with specific colors to add variety and challenge.
